History of the icon

There are three versions of the appearance of this icon, but they all have some inaccuracies. The most likely version says that it appeared in the 12th century and was in a small chapel near the city of Pskov. Then she received the status of miraculous, as various miracles associated with her were noticed.

So they can see her more people They wanted to move the Feodorovskaya Icon of the Mother of God from this chapel to the city. But no one could even simply lift this icon, and then it became clear to everyone that she did not want to leave this small town and chapel.

It was decided to leave the icon in place and build a huge monastery around the small chapel. It received this name because for a very long period of time it was located and brought benefits to people in the chapel of Theodore Stratilates. During the Tatar invasion, the invaders burned and plundered everything in their path, and local residents were forced to flee the city. Everyone thought that the icon had burned down, like everything else in the settlement, but it turned out to be unharmed.

A little later, the icon was nevertheless transferred to the Assumption Cathedral in the city of Vladimir, and then it ended up in Kostroma.

Some time after the invasion of the Tatars, they returned to Russian lands again, the foreigners approached the walls of the city, in which the Feodorovskaya icon was located at that time. Local residents prayed and asked her for help. Then the Prince took the icon with him to the battle and held it in front of him. When the battle was about to begin any minute, the face of the Mother of God from the icon in front of the Tatars began to emit a glow, so much so that the light was stronger than the sun.

The Tatars, unable to withstand such a powerful glow, that they simply began to run away from the battlefield. Thus, Kostroma was saved from the Tatar invasion. A cross was erected at the site of the battle in honor of this event, and the lake, near which everything took place, is still considered Holy to this day.

In the history of this icon there were still many different deeds that remained in various chronicles. No one had any doubts about its miraculousness.

The shrine, kept in the city of Kostroma, has an intricate and rich history, the details of which are little known. But it deserves attention, confirming the very fact of existence of the divine will.

The icon was painted by Saint Luke - the apostle of Christ and the first icon painter, whose brush includes many faces of the Mother of God - but how the creation got to Russia remains the greatest mystery.

There is documentary evidence that already in the 12th century. The icon, endowed with miraculous powers, was visited by pilgrims in a chapel near the small settlement of Gorodets. A legend is also connected with this fact that the icon was allegedly made to order by Prince Andrei Bogolyubsky of Vyshgorod in 1164.

After the burning of the settlement, the icon strangely disappeared and reappeared in the city of Kostroma only a century and a half later: it was seen hanging over a tree branch (just in the air!) by the hunting Prince Vasily of Kostroma, known among the people for his piety and righteousness. The Fedorov shrine began to be called because for a long time it was kept in the church of the Great Martyr Stratilates, called Fedor.

Now the image occupies a place of honor among the sacred images of the Epiphany-Anastasinsky Monastery in Kostroma, and many lists (copies) are distributed throughout the cities and villages of Orthodox Rus' and other Slavic states. One of these lists, written by nun Martha in the 19th century, is located in Fedorovsky Gorodets (monastery) of Tsarskoye Selo. This image is famous throughout the Orthodox world because in 1994 (on the day the remains of Prince Mikhail Romanov, killed in 1918, were interred), it cast myrrh, and this miracle lasted for 4 days.

The miraculous Feodorovskaya icon of the Mother of God has been known since the 12th century, when it was in a chapel near the ancient Volga region city of Gorodets. The miraculous image was the main shrine of the monastery until 1239 - when the Mongol-Tatar invaders ravaged and burned Gorodets, and the icon disappeared from the city. Later the icon was miraculously found again.
The prayed ancient shrine helps those suffering to get rid of ailments. The miraculous Feodorovskaya icon of the Mother of God has long been revered by the Orthodox people as a patron of family well-being, the birth and upbringing of children, and helps in difficult childbirths.

The miraculous appearance of the Feodorovskaya Icon of the Mother of God in Kostroma to Prince Vasily Yaroslavich, younger brother St. Alexander Nevsky, took place in the late 50s - early 60s of the 13th century. On the eve of the apparition, on the day of the Feast of the Assumption Holy Mother of God, many residents of Kostroma saw a warrior with an icon of the Mother of God in his arms on the streets of the city. The Kostroma residents recognized the warrior as the Holy Great Martyr Theodore Stratelates - from his iconographic image in the cathedral church of Kostroma. The next day, August 16, according to the old style, Prince Vasily Yaroslavich, while hunting, saw this icon on the branches of a tree near the Zaprudnya river. The found shrine was solemnly brought procession to Kostroma and placed in the cathedral church in the name of the Great Martyr Theodore Stratilates, after which it began to be called Feodorovskaya. This miraculous icon is associated in Russian history with the election of Mikhail Feodorovich Romanov to the kingdom. They appeared before the mother of young Michael, Elder Martha, and asked her to release her son to the kingdom. After the mother’s first refusal, citing Michael’s youth, the Archbishop of Ryazan took the Feodorovskaya icon of the Mother of God in his hands and addressed Martha and Michael with the following words: “Why did the icons of the Most Holy Lady march with us on a long journey? If you do not obey us, then for the sake of the Mother of God, bow to mercy and do not anger the Lord God.” Elder Martha could not resist such words: she fell on her knees in front of the Theodore icon and said: “Thy will be done, Lady! I commend my son into Your hands. Guide him on the true path, for the benefit of yourself and the fatherland!” So, in front of this icon, the first tsar from the house of Romanov was elected. From the second half of the XVIII centuries many members royal family, including all Russian emperors, starting with Nicholas I, considered it their duty to visit Kostroma - “the cradle of the House of Romanov” - and venerate the miraculous Feodorovskaya Icon of the Mother of God.
The Feodorovskaya icon of the Mother of God never left the church walls; prayer before it never stopped. During the years of persecution of the Church, after the closure and destruction of the Assumption Cathedral, it was first kept in the Church of St. John Chrysostom, and then in the Cathedral of the Resurrection of Christ on Debra. In 1991, the shrine was moved to the Epiphany-Anastasia Cathedral, which was returned to the Church.

Description of the icon of the Mother of God of Feodorovskaya:


According to legend, Feodorovskaya Icon of the Mother of God written by the holy evangelist Luke. It is unknown by whom and when it was brought to Russia, but already in the 12th century the icon was in a chapel near the city of Gorodets and was considered miraculous. In 1164, the Pskov prince Georgy Vsevolodovich built a monastery on the site of the chapel, called Gorodetsky. During Batu's invasion the monastery burned down. Everyone thought that the icon had also perished in the fire.

In 1239, on August 16, on the day of the feast of the Image Not Made by Hands of the Lord Jesus Christ, Prince Vasily Yuryevich of Kostroma, while hunting, saw an icon on a pine tree. When he tried to take it in his hands, the icon rose into the air. Amazed by this miracle, the prince invited the clergy and people. After general prayer, the icon was removed from the tree and taken to the main cathedral of Kostroma.

And the day before, residents of the city saw how a warrior in rich clothes, very similar to the Holy Great Martyr Theodore Stratelates, in whose honor a cathedral was built in Kostroma, walked through the city with an icon in his hands. Therefore, the revealed icon of the Mother of God was called Feodorovskaya.

Among the people who came to venerate the found icon of the Mother of God of Feodorov, there were also people from Gorodets, devastated by the Tatars, who immediately recognized that the found icon was the one that had stood in the Gorodets chapel for several years.

The election of Mikhail Feodorovich Romanov to the kingdom in 1613 is associated with the Feodorovskaya Icon of the Mother of God. The Kostroma clergy with the Feodorov icon came out to meet the Moscow embassy, ​​which was coming to ask young Mikhail Romanov for the kingdom, and together they went to the Ipatiev Monastery, where young Mikhail lived with his mother, Elder Martha. The old woman entrusted her son to the patronage of the Mother of God in front of Her Feodorovskaya icon.

Since then, the Feodorovskaya Icon of the Most Holy Theotokos began to be especially revered by the Imperial House of Romanov, and all foreign princesses who were married by Russian emperors and grand dukes received the patronymic name Feodorovna after baptism.

The Kostroma Cathedral survived fire twice, and both times the icon was unharmed. After these fires, Prince Vasily decided to build a special temple for the icon of Our Lady of Theodore - the Assumption Cathedral with a chapel in the name of the Great Martyr Theodore Stratilates. The altar was facing not to the east, but to the north - to the place where the icon was found. The Feodorovskaya icon remained in this cathedral, which became a cathedral in 1835, until 1929. After various movements from church to church associated with “historical changes” in the country, on August 18, 1991, the icon was moved to the Epiphany Cathedral of the Kostroma diocese, where it remains to this day.
